Flexible SynqNet I/O Integration
The SQIO product family was designed with exibility in mind for both
SynqNet I/O solutions, as well as custom I/O device integration on a SynqNet network. SQIO is comprised of a SynqNet Interface Device with on-board connectors that accept standard digital and/or analog I/O boards. All the SQIO products connect together, so adding I/O capacity is as simple as plugging in additional SQIO boards. SQIO is also available as part of the SQIO Reference Design Kits, so custom add-on boards can be developed to be used with the SynqNet Interface Device (‘SQID’).
With the SQIO product line, a single network and the Motion Programming Interface (MPI: application programming interface) can now be utilized for both high performance complex motion control and I/O.
SQIO takes advantage of the 100 Mbit specication of SynqNet to achieve
a new level of I/O performance. Error reporting and diagnostic data for SQIO is supported through the MPI, allowing error-recovery to be fully customized in the motion application. In addition, MotionConsole allows you to quickly scan, identify, and test all I/O associated with a XMP or ZMP-SynqNet type controller. And you can graph motion parameters against any I/O bit with MotionScope, a powerful Windows® tool for motion analysis and real-time data graphing.
SynqNet Platform Overview
SynqNet is a digital machine control network specically designed to meet the exibility, performance, and safety requirements
of today’s demanding machine control applications. Built on the 100BT physical layer, SynqNet provides a synchronous real-time connection between motion controllers, servo drives, stepper drives, I/O modules, and custom devices.
Unique Features of SynqNet
• Network bandwidth for servo updates up to 48 kHz
• Support for up to 64 coordinated axes and 252 nodes. (MPI 3.05) Support for up to 32 coordinated axes and 32 nodes. (MPI 3.04)
• Multi-vendor interoperable network
• Remote diagnostics over SynqNet
• Firmware and drive conguration download
• “Self-Healing” Fault tolerant operation using ring topology
• “HotReplace” allowing replacement of node without network shutdown

SynqNet Interface Device
‘SQID’
T019-0001, T019-0002, T019-0003, T019-0004
Provides SynqNet network interface & power to all other I/O boards. Use a ‘SQID’ and your own custom-built I/O board to interface your own system I/O with the SynqNet network.
Analog I/O Device
‘ADC4DAC4’
T021-0001
Provides 4 analog inputs and 4 analog outputs per board, 16 bit addressing, (2) 9 ‘D’ analog I/O connectors, and board-to-board connectors for easy integration and future expansion. Up to 4 boards per SQID.
